Jak dołączyć obrazy do grafiki wektorowej

Opublikowany: 2022-12-20

Często konieczne jest dodawanie obrazów do grafiki wektorowej z wielu powodów. W niektórych przypadkach obrazy muszą być osadzone w grafice wektorowej w celu wydrukowania lub wyświetlenia na stronie internetowej. W innych przypadkach obrazy muszą być dołączone do grafiki wektorowej w celach informacyjnych lub edycyjnych. Istnieje kilka różnych sposobów dołączania obrazów do grafiki wektorowej. Najpopularniejszą metodą jest skorzystanie z menu „Plik” w oprogramowaniu i wybranie opcji „Miejsce” lub „Importuj”. Spowoduje to otwarcie okna eksploratora plików, w którym możesz wybrać plik obrazu z komputera. Po wybraniu obrazu zostanie on umieszczony w grafice wektorowej. Inną metodą dodawania obrazów do grafiki wektorowej jest użycie metody „Schowek”. Polega to na skopiowaniu obrazu do schowka, a następnie wklejeniu go do grafiki wektorowej. Ta metoda jest często używana, gdy obraz jest już na komputerze, na przykład gdy jest to zrzut ekranu. Po umieszczeniu obrazu w grafice wektorowej można go dowolnie przesuwać i ustawiać. Jeśli obraz wymaga przycięcia, można to zrobić za pomocą narzędzia „Przytnij”. Gdy obraz znajdzie się w żądanej pozycji, można go zapisać jako część pliku grafiki wektorowej.

Po wybraniu obrazu SVG ze wstążki pakietu Office dla systemu Android powinna zostać wyświetlona karta Grafika; wszystko, co musisz zrobić, to dotknąć, aby wybrać obraz, który chcesz edytować. Zmień wygląd swojego pliku SVG za pomocą tych predefiniowanych stylów.

Aby zapisać plik SVG, przejdź do Plik > Eksportuj jako i wybierz odpowiedni plik. Ustaw Format na SVG, a następnie wyeksportuj plik w sekcji Ustawienia pliku. Jeśli nie możesz znaleźć opcji SVG , przejdź do Photoshop > Preferencje > Eksportuj i poszukaj opcji „Użyj starszej wersji eksportu jako”, aby uzyskać format.

Czy możesz umieścić obraz w pliku Svg?

Czy możesz umieścić obraz w pliku Svg?
Źródło: https://wp.com

Tak, możesz umieścić obraz w svg. Możesz użyć tagu image lub właściwości background-image, aby dodać obraz do pliku svg.

Używanie pliku Scalable Vector Graphics (SVG) w programie Adobe Illustrator jest tak proste, jak używanie plików PNG lub JPG. Ta metoda obejmuje specyficzną obsługę zarówno dla przeglądarek Android, jak i Internet Explorer 8. Jako obraz możesz użyć go jako tła, tak jak możesz użyć obrazu jako img. Gdy nosvg nie jest obsługiwane przez przeglądarkę, do elementu HTML dodawana jest nazwa klasy no-svg. CSS, jak każdy inny element HTML, umożliwia zmianę elementów składających się na projekt. Ponadto możesz nadać im nazwy klas i dostęp do specjalnych właściwości, których można na nich użyć. Jeśli chcesz użyć innego arkusza stylów w dokumencie, musisz umieścić element w samym pliku SVG.

Jeśli umieścisz to w kodzie HTML, strona nawet nie będzie próbowała renderować. Pomimo faktu, że adres URL danych nie oszczędza faktycznego rozmiaru pliku, możesz być bardziej wydajny, ponieważ dane są obecne. Mobilefish.com zapewnia narzędzie do konwersji online dla tych, którzy opierają swoje obliczenia. Moim zdaniem Base64 nie jest dobrym wyborem. Głównym powodem jest natywny format. Gdy połączysz SVG z base64, gzipuje znacznie lepiej niż w przypadku połączenia go z base64. Katalog grunticon zawiera folder. Gdy narysujesz ikonę w aplikacji takiej jak Adobe Illustrator i zapiszesz ją jako plik SVG/ PNG , zostanie ona przekonwertowana na format CSS. Każdy z tych formatów można znaleźć na trzech różnych stronach internetowych: adresy URL danych, ul danych i zwykłe obrazy png.

Jeśli chcesz zaoszczędzić czas i pieniądze, a jednocześnie zachować prostotę grafiki, konwersja plików JPG na svega jest świetną opcją. Darmowy konwerter JPG na SVG firmy Adobe Express sprawia, że ​​proces konwersji JPG na SVG jest prosty i bezbolesny.


Czy możesz dołączyć Svg do Svg?

Czy możesz dołączyć Svg do Svg?
Źródło: https://wp.com

Tak, możesz dołączyć svg do svg. Można to zrobić za pomocą metody appendChild(). Ta metoda dołącza węzeł jako ostatni element podrzędny węzła.

Gdybyśmy używali zwykłego HTML, łatwo byłoby wysłać dziecko do pliku SVG. Istnieją ku temu dobre powody, ale chciałbym dowiedzieć się więcej o tych powodach. Uważam, że tak, ponieważ SVG są zapisywane w XML, a nie w HTML, a XML jest tym, czym jest XML. Pierwszym krokiem do prawidłowej pracy z plikami SVG jest wejście w świat przestrzeni nazw. Niewielka zmiana w naszym kodzie może sprawić, że będzie działał poprawnie, o ile nie jest zbyt duży. W rezultacie zdecydowałem się napisać przydatną funkcję, która dołączy obiekt do pliku SVG, co nie jest wymagane, ponieważ nie trzeba będzie wielokrotnie wpisywać adresu URL.

Append() to dość prosta metoda

Użycie metody append() do dodawania danych jest dość proste. Kontener jest następnie dołączany do pliku svg. Możesz określić szerokość kontenera (svg) w bieżącym zaznaczeniu. Jest ustalona liczba. Scrib.selectAll('rect') jest nieco bardziej skomplikowany w użyciu. Element znajduje się w pliku thesvg , a przeglądarka będzie szukać w nim prostokątów. prostokąty są zwracane do zaznaczenia zawartego w tablicy elementów, jeśli zostaną zidentyfikowane. Gdy nie znajdzie żadnych elementów, zwraca pustą tablicę, co jest dokładnie tym, co zrobi w tym przypadku.

Co to jest SVG w D3?

SVG, czyli Scalable Vector Graphics, to oparty na XML format do tworzenia grafiki wektorowej. Główna różnica między SVG a innymi formatami plików wektorowych polega na tym, że dzięki SVG można tworzyć grafiki wektorowe, które można skalować do dowolnego rozmiaru bez utraty jakości. Dzięki temu idealnie nadaje się do tworzenia grafiki, której rozmiar należy zmienić, takiej jak logo lub ilustracje.

Skalowalna grafika wektorowa (SVG) to rodzaj grafiki wektorowej. Grafika oparta na XML jest tym, o co w tym wszystkim chodzi. Za pomocą tego narzędzia możesz narysować dowolny kształt, taki jak linie, prostokąty, koła, elipsy i tak dalej. Wykonanie poniższych kroków pozwoli Ci utworzyć przykładowy plik D3.js. W tym poście omówimy, jak utworzyć prosty prostokąt w pliku SVG. Poniższa demonstracja pokazuje, jak utworzyć dynamicznie generowany prostokąt. Z każdym kręgiem powiązane są następujące cechy.

Który znacznik jest używany do oznaczania punktów w D3 za pomocą Svg?

Możesz użyć okrągłego znacznika, aby wskazać określoną lokalizację. Jak widać z poprzedniego przykładu, położenie i promień okręgu są kontrolowane przez atrybuty współrzędnych cx, cy, r.

Element Svg nie wyświetla plików wektorowych

Kod wywołuje funkcję node() w celu dodania rozszerzenia pliku do elementu svg utworzonego w pierwszym wierszu. Jeśli to prawda, przeglądarka będzie szukać plików w formacie wektorowym w elemencie svg. W następnym wierszu przeglądarka zostanie poproszona o znalezienie elementu svg, a także prostokątów pasujących do elementu. Po znalezieniu jakichkolwiek zwraca je na liście zawierającej różne elementy. W takim przypadku zwraca pusty wybór, jeśli nie może go znaleźć.

Svg na obrazie

Używając obrazu jako tła, często pożądane jest wyświetlenie tekstu na obrazie. Ponieważ jednak obraz jest elementem statycznym, tekst również będzie statyczny. Aby wyświetlić tekst na responsywnym obrazie, możesz użyć grafiki SVG .

Kiedy aktualizujemy Subnautica: Below Zero, tworzymy mikrostronę dla gry, która jest prosta w nawigacji, przejrzysta i odzwierciedla estetykę gry. Chciałem użyć jednego obrazu w tej aktualizacji, aby pokazać nowe funkcje w określonym obszarze gry. Co powinna zrobić dziewczyna? Możesz utworzyć responsywny plik SVG , klikając tutaj. Aby zmniejszyć pole widoku, poprosiliśmy, aby skalowanie xMinYMin było jednolite, a spotkanie ustawione na spotkanie. Bardzo ważne jest, aby być na bieżąco, ponieważ muszą one zawsze reagować. Następnie narysujemy elementy, które chcemy w tym samym oknie widoku, używając SVG.

Współrzędne w naszym oknie widoku są opisane za pomocą elementu >krąg>, który określa współrzędne osi x i y. Pod obrazem każdego okręgu powinno znajdować się opisowe pole tekstowe wyjaśniające, co się tam znajduje. Ponieważ ten element okręgu znajduje się w tym samym obrazie nadrzędnym co obraz, używamy tego samego pola widoku dla obu. Wykonując te kroki, możesz łatwo przeskalować koła do obrazu. Mógłbym umożliwić mi przyklejenie kotwicy do tego samego rodzaju powierzchni.

Co to jest nakładka Svg?

Podczas umieszczania zewnętrznego obrazu SVG w CSS pozycjonowanie bezwzględne umożliwia jednoczesne umieszczenie dwóch obrazów, co powoduje umieszczenie jednego nad drugim w dokumencie HTML. Można go również umieścić obok lub pod elementami HTML. Ten tekst jest w formacie HTML.

Jak osadzić plik Svg?

Po prostu odwołaj się do SVG w atrybucie src elementu podczas osadzania go za pomocą *img. Jeśli plik SVG nie ma właściwego współczynnika proporcji, musi zawierać atrybut wysokości lub szerokości.

Jak dodać obraz w SVG za pomocą Javascript

Dodanie obrazu w svg za pomocą javascript można wykonać na kilka sposobów. Jednym ze sposobów byłoby użycie elementu „image” i ustawienie atrybutu „xlink:href” na adres URL obrazu. Innym sposobem byłoby użycie elementu „foreignObject” i ustawienie atrybutu „xlink:href” elementu „image” wewnątrz niego na adres URL obrazu.

.VSL, podobnie jak HTML, można przedstawić za pomocą Document Object Model (DOM). W rezultacie można nimi łatwo manipulować za pomocą Javascript. W tej lekcji omówię, jak używać wbudowanych i zewnętrznych plików SVG . Wszystkie przykłady kodu można znaleźć na górze tego wpisu, a poniżej znajdują się linki do każdego z nich. W zewnętrznym pliku SVG możesz użyć tego samego kodu podczas dodawania elementu. Można to zrobić, ponieważ plik SVG nie widzi innych plików SVG na stronie, ponieważ nie może uzyskać dostępu do dokumentu HTML, który jest w nim osadzony. Jeśli kod JS jest opakowany w CDATA, parsowanie XML uzna go za część XML.

Elementy są tworzone i usuwane w taki sam sposób, jak w HTML. Wygenerowanemu elementowi należy przekazać przestrzeń nazw i nazwę znacznika odpowiedniego dokumentu za pomocą metody createElementNS() . Aby usunąć element, utwórz osobny węzeł tekstowy za pomocą metody createTextNode(), a następnie dołącz go do elementu. Nie ma czegoś takiego, ponieważ nie ma ich w tym samym dokumencie.